Hi Angelo,

On Wed, Sep 14, 2022 at 12:30, AngeloGioacchino Del Regno         <angelogioacchino.delregno@collabora.com> wrote:

> Convert the mtk-pmic-keys to DT schema format.
>
> The old binding was missing documentation for key press/release
> interrupts, even though it was supported in hardware and driver,
> so support for the same was added during the conversion.
>
> Signed-off-by: AngeloGioacchino Del Regno <angelogioacchino.delregno@collabora.com>
> ---
>  .../bindings/input/mediatek,pmic-keys.yaml    | 113 ++++++++++++++++++
>  .../bindings/input/mtk-pmic-keys.txt          |  46 -------
>  2 files changed, 113 insertions(+), 46 deletions(-)
>  create mode 100644 Documentation/devicetree/bindings/input/mediatek,pmic-keys.yaml
>  delete mode 100644 Documentation/devicetree/bindings/input/mtk-pmic-keys.txt

Thank you for doing this. I started this but it seemed you were faster
than me :)

Reviewed-by: Mattijs Korpershoek <mkorpershoek@baylibre.com>

> diff --git a/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/input/mediatek,pmic-keys.yaml b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/input/mediatek,pmic-keys.yaml
> new file mode 100644
> index 000000000000..9d8a0c3aebca
> --- /dev/null
> +++ b/Documentation/devicetree/bindings/input/mediatek,pmic-keys.yaml
> @@ -0,0 +1,113 @@
> +# SPDX-License-Identifier: (GPL-2.0 OR BSD-2-Clause)
> +%YAML 1.2
> +---
> +$id: http://devicetree.org/schemas/input/mediatek,pmic-keys.yaml#
> +$schema: http://devicetree.org/meta-schemas/core.yaml#
> +
> +title: MediaTek PMIC Keys
> +
> +maintainers:
> +  - Chen Zhong <chen.zhong@mediatek.com>
> +
> +allOf:
> +  - $ref: input.yaml#
> +
> +description: |
> +  There are two key functions provided by MT6397, MT6323 and other MediaTek
> +  PMICs: pwrkey and homekey.
> +  The key functions are defined as the subnode of the function node provided
> +  by the PMIC that is defined as a Multi-Function Device (MFD).
> +
> +  For MediaTek MT6323/MT6397 PMIC bindings see
> +  Documentation/devicetree/bindings/mfd/mt6397.txt
> +
> +properties:
> +  compatible:
> +    enum:
> +      - mediatek,mt6323-keys
> +      - mediatek,mt6358-keys
> +      - mediatek,mt6397-keys
> +
> +  power-off-time-sec: true
> +
> +  mediatek,long-press-mode:
> +    description: |
> +      Key long-press force shutdown setting
> +      0 - disabled
> +      1 - pwrkey
> +      2 - pwrkey+homekey
> +    $ref: /schemas/types.yaml#/definitions/uint32
> +    default: 0
> +    maximum: 2
> +
> +patternProperties:
> +  "^((power|home)|(key-[a-z0-9-]+|[a-z0-9-]+-key))$":
> +    $ref: input.yaml#
> +
> +    properties:
> +      interrupts:
> +        minItems: 1
> +        items:
> +          - description: Key press interrupt
> +          - description: Key release interrupt
> +
> +      interrupt-names: true
> +
> +      linux-keycodes:
> +        maxItems: 1
> +
> +      wakeup-source: true
> +
> +    required:
> +      - linux,keycodes
> +
> +    if:
> +      properties:
> +        interrupt-names:
> +          contains:
> +            const: powerkey
> +    then:
> +      properties:
> +        interrupt-names:
> +          minItems: 1
> +          items:
> +            - const: powerkey
> +            - const: powerkey_r
> +    else:
> +      properties:
> +        interrupt-names:
> +          minItems: 1
> +          items:
> +            - const: homekey
> +            - const: homekey_r
> +
> +    unevaluatedProperties: false
> +
> +required:
> +  - compatible
> +
> +unevaluatedProperties: false
> +
> +examples:
> +  - |
> +    #include <dt-bindings/input/input.h>
> +    #include <dt-bindings/interrupt-controller/arm-gic.h>
> +
> +    pmic {
> +        compatible = "mediatek,mt6397";
> +
> +        keys {
> +          compatible = "mediatek,mt6397-keys";
> +          mediatek,long-press-mode = <1>;
> +          power-off-time-sec = <0>;
> +
> +          key-power {
> +            linux,keycodes = <KEY_POWER>;
> +            wakeup-source;
> +          };
> +
> +          key-home {
> +            linux,keycodes = <KEY_VOLUMEDOWN>;
> +          };
> +        };
> +    };
